World Poll Gallup Panel U.S. Daily … Web"The Clifton Strengths Institute at the University of Nebraska–Lincoln recently named 38 students as strengths coaches for the 2024-24 academic year. The new cohort, along with more than 100 returning coaches, will mentor nearly 1,000 new College of Business students in the Professional Enhancement I: Investing in Strengths (BSAD 111) course."

WebCliftonStrengths is a tool to help individuals discover their top areas of talent, so that they can develop and apply these skills more effectively. People who focus on their Strengths are more likely to have higher levels of engagement, productivity, and well-being. Developed by Gallup, the CliftonStrengths assessment consists of 34 Strengths.
